DT launches free 'made in Germany' security package

2015-03-16 11:47:00| Telecompaper Headlines

(Telecompaper) Deutsche Telekom has taken advantage of its appearance at CeBit in Hannover to launch a free 'made in Germany' portfolio of security software for smartphones, tablets and PCs. The company said it had joined forces with four German IT security providers to create a package aimed at consumers and SMEs containing an anti-virus programme, an application for encrypted internet connections, a secure data storage unit, encryption software to protect data in the cloud and a programme that ensures privacy when surfing the web. The free offering will be available in the second quarter and a premium version with additional functions is also planned. Deutsche Telekom said the specific programs and services included in the free version of the package are the Avirus Antivirus application, the Steganos Online Shield VPN, the HiDrive online storage service from DT subsidiary Strato and the Boxcryptor software from Secomba for users who want to protect particularly sensitive data.
